How to Add Labels to A Blog Post

 How do you organize hundreds of blog posts? Labels!

By adding labels to your post you ensure that those who visit your site can discover it's content via keywords that describe said content. These keywords also aid search engine bots that use the data to find posts related to whatever its user is looking for.

In a post on the right-hand side there is a side bar with the post settings.

Here you will see an accordion allowing you to: create labels, edit the permalink, set a location, or allow/block comments.

Using the drop down arrow for labels gives access a bar in which you may type tags relating to your post.

Ideally, you want to select a variety of words that accurately describe the contents of your post.

Repeat words are likely to decrease ranking amongst the search engine bot, so it is best to choose unique keywords that fit the description.

In future posts, previous labels you've created will pop-up for use, making labels a great system for categorizing content on your blog.










You may add labels to existing posts via the 'Post' tab.

In layout mode you can add a layout gadget to your blog. 




From this gadget you can edit things such as: the title of the gadget, how labels sort, how labels are displayed, and which labels are to be showed.
